Wishing you a long and happy retirement, Donald

-

It was the end of an era on Tuesday December 7 as Donald Morrison retired from United Auctions after a career spanning 48 years, serving the West Coast since he was 17 years old.

Having stood down from his auctioneer­ing role in 2018, Donald, who turned 65 in November, will pass on the baton for west coast sales to the existing team of Raymond Kennedy, Peter Wood, Ross Fotheringh­am, Murray Steel and Derek Anderson who have been in place since 2016.

Donald’s last day as a director of Scotland’s leading livestock auctioneer­s will be December 31 but he will continue to be a familiar face at the sale rings at

Stirling, Dalmally, Oban, Islay, Tiree and Uist markets to buy livestock on behalf of farmers and crofters.

During his time at the company as both an employee and board member, Donald has been instrument­al in helping to secure the long-term sustainabi­lity of the west coast markets.

The crofter’s son from South Uist advocated for the company’s investment­s to upgrade the United Auctions-owned Dalmally and Islay marts and the centre at Moleigh near Oban. He also played a major role working with the communitie­s of Tiree and Lochboisda­le to ensure their community marts were built.

Donald was also a key part of the team in securing the reappointm­ent of United Auctions as operators at Oban Livestock Centre.

Ahead of his retirement, Donald conducted a last auction for United Auctions, the sale of farm equipment on behalf of the estate of the late Anne Maclarty. Donald expressed a wish to conduct the sale as Anne was one of the first clients that Donald dealt with, becoming a friend for more than 40 years. Donald thought it only fitting to go out on a high.
